About Salt Lake City's Curbside Recycling Program
Salt Lake City contracts with
Allied Waste to collect recyclables
from an
estimated 6,800 residential homes per day, five days a week. An average of 850 tons of
material are recycled each month.
Recyclables are collected
weekly
from 90-gallon, blue recycling
containers on the same day as garbage collection.

Recycling Instructions
DO
-
Put
all your recyclables in ONE container!
-
Wheel
your recycling container out on the same day as garbage collection before
7:00 AM.
-
Place
your recycling container at least 3 feet from your garbage container and
other obstructions.
-
Set
your recycling container out only when it is at least 3/4 full.
Please Do Not
-
Do
not put the following items in your curbside recycling container:
-
Glass
-
Clothing
-
Napkins, paper towels, toilet paper
-
Food
and food wrappings
-
Small
appliances
-
Yard
waste
-
Hazardous waste (paint, pesticides, other chemicals)
-
Do
not set recyclables on the side of the recycling container or use any
container other than the 90-gallon, City-issued, blue recycling container.
Fees and Services
- No fees will be charged for residents on the
City garbage collection program.
- A fee
of $3.75 per container per month will be charged on the Public Utility billing
for non-garbage customers. (Click here for more information on how
business and multi-family owners/managers can subscribe to the City's
curbside recycling program.)
If
your garbage and/or recycling container(s) are stolen, call the Police
Department at 799-3000 to report the incident.
The Police Department’s representative will issue you a case
number.
Call
the Salt
Lake
City Streets and Sanitation
Office at 535-6999. A new
container will be issued at no additional charge when you provide the case
number.
If
your garbage or recycling container is damaged as a result of your neglect
or misuse, the City will replace the container and assess the replacement
costs on your monthly water bill. The
cost of a replacement container is $55.00 plus an $11.00 delivery fee.
Special Services
Allied Waste will provide a yard service (a special
recycling collection service) for both handicapped and the elderly citizens in
Salt Lake City. The operator will enter the citizen's yard and roll the
recycling container to the curb where it can be dumped. After the container has
been emptied, the operator will return it to the original location in the
citizen's yard.
To receive this special collection service, you must
call the Salt Lake City Streets and Sanitation office at 535-6999, explaining why you require the
service. The Sanitation Manager will assess each request to determine
eligibility.
Violations
Placing non-acceptable items in the recycling
container increases the City's cost to provide the program. The City may
discontinue providing recycling services for those who do not comply with the
rules of the recycling program.
Salt Lake City wins "Cans For Cash" national contest for the second
consecutive year!
Salt
Lake City developed the most innovative idea to promote aluminum can
recycling. We hosted a contest for school children to write scripts
for a commercial promoting aluminum can recycling.
Girl
Scouts from Beacon Heights Elementary School wrote the winning
script and worked with KUTV Channel 2 to have the commercial produced.
It is currently being aired on Channel 2.
